Nova Agritech's consolidated Q1 FY27 (quarter ended June 30, 2026) revenue rose 28.4% YoY to ₹60.02 Cr (₹46.75 Cr in Q1 FY26) and 7.3% QoQ (₹55.91 Cr in Q4 FY26), extending the recovery from FY26's fertiliser marketing authorisation licence lapse, which suspended biostimulant operations from mid-June 2025 until the licence was renewed on January 20, 2026, and cut full-year FY26 consolidated revenue 53% to ₹261.76 Cr. Consolidated PAT, however, was essentially flat YoY at ₹3.25 Cr (₹3.25 Cr a year ago) — profit did not scale with revenue, and net margin compressed to 5.40% from 6.93%. PAT jumped roughly 14x QoQ from Q4 FY26's depressed ₹0.22 Cr, but that base itself reflected the tail-end of the licence disruption, so the sequential move is a base-effect artifact rather than fresh momentum; YoY is the cleaner read since Q1 FY26 mostly predates the disruption. Basic EPS was ₹0.36 (consolidated), unchanged YoY.

The margin compression traces mainly to depreciation, which more than tripled to ₹1.36 Cr from ₹0.41 Cr a year ago, alongside employee costs up 5.9% (₹5.63 Cr vs ₹5.31 Cr) and other expenses up 24.3% (₹6.53 Cr vs ₹5.26 Cr) — consistent with a business scaling operations back up post-disruption. Consolidated PBT margin fell to 6.51% from 8.37%. Standalone (parent-only) results diverge sharply: standalone revenue grew 80.2% YoY to ₹21.00 Cr and standalone PAT grew 188.6% YoY to ₹1.36 Cr, a materially stronger print. The gap implies the two wholly-owned subsidiaries, Nova Agri Sciences and Nova Agri Seeds, saw combined profit contract to roughly ₹1.88 Cr from roughly ₹2.77 Cr a year ago even as combined subsidiary revenue grew, dragging the group number to a flat print. Consolidated is the primary basis here, so the headline is the flat/compressed group result, though the standalone entity itself is growing profitably.

No analyst consensus or brokerage preview was found for this print — at a ~₹214 Cr market cap, Nova Agritech carries negligible sell-side coverage, so vsStreet is unknown. Management has no formal guidance on record in our database, in this filing, or in public reporting found via search, so the quarter cannot be graded against a stated target; management's own framing in FY26 was that the licence-driven revenue decline was "temporary and not indicative of any structural weakness," and this quarter's YoY revenue recovery is broadly consistent with that claim, though the filing's brief notes do not address the flat consolidated profit or margin compression (no separate press release was available for this result). Corporate developments disclosed alongside the results — re-appointment of three directors, appointment of a new Company Secretary, and the AGM notice for September 26, 2026 — are governance matters unrelated to the quarter's financial performance. No exceptional items appear in either statement for any period shown.
